Dental veneers can correct many smile flaws in a single treatment, including worn-down teeth, misshapen teeth, stained teeth, chipped teeth, crowding, and small gaps.

Versatility isn’t their only benefit, though. Veneers also offer:
- A Beautiful Appearance – We use many different veneers including e.max, a ceramic known for its natural appearance, stain resistance, and durability. You can choose a shade that matches your other teeth.
- Longevity – With proper care, veneers should last at least a decade. In many cases, they last much longer than that.
- Low Impact on Teeth – Unlike a dental crown, our dentists need to remove only a small amount of enamel from your teeth to prepare them for veneers.
- Easy Care – No special care is required to keep your veneers looking great. Simply brush and floss as usual.
- Quick Results – You can get your veneers in as few as two visits to our Kennewick, WA dentist office.
- Strength – In addition to beautifying your teeth, veneers make them stronger too.

Getting Veneers Is a Simple Process
During a consultation, you and one of our cosmetic dentists will discuss what you want to achieve with your veneers, select a shade that matches your other teeth, and determine the best size and type of veneer. Our dentist then removes a tiny amount of enamel from your teeth and makes impressions to send to a lab where your veneers are made.
When your veneers are ready, you’ll return to our office. We’ll ensure the fit and appearance are just right before bonding them to the front of your teeth. The final step is a polish. Then you can begin enjoying your new smile!
